On Fri, Aug 14, 2020 at 05:54:21PM -0300, Daniel Henrique Barboza wrote:
> We have several places around hw/ppc files where we use the
> same code to set the ibm,associativity array. This patch
> creates a helper called spapr_set_associativity() to do
> that in a single place. It'll also make it saner to change
> the value of ibm,associativity in the next patches.
> 
> After this patch, only 2 places are left with open code
> ibm,associativity assignment:
> 
> - spapr_dt_dynamic_reconfiguration_memory()
> - h_home_node_associativity() in spapr_hcall.c
> 
> The update of associativity values will be made in these places
> manually later on.
> 
> Signed-off-by: Daniel Henrique Barboza <danielhb413@gmail.com>

Reviewed-by: David Gibson <david@gibson.dropbear.id.au>

I like this - any chance you could move this to the front of the
series so that we can make this code easier to follow while we're
still discussing the more meaningful changes?

> +void spapr_set_associativity(uint32_t *assoc, int node_id, int cpu_index)
> +{
> +    uint8_t assoc_size = 0x4;
> +
> +    if (cpu_index >= 0) {
> +        assoc_size = 0x5;
> +        assoc[5] = cpu_to_be32(cpu_index);
> +    }
> +
> +    assoc[0] = cpu_to_be32(assoc_size);
> +    assoc[1] = cpu_to_be32(0x0);
> +    assoc[2] = cpu_to_be32(0x0);
> +    assoc[3] = cpu_to_be32(0x0);
> +    assoc[4] = cpu_to_be32(node_id);
> +}
